Findings

Lidar technology has been the topic of extensive development activity and several principles which differ from the original concept have been commercialised. Lidars are used in all manner of autonomous mobile robots (AMRs) across a broad sector of industries for navigation and have recently started to penetrate the domestic robot market. They have the potential to play a central role in the emerging families of driverless passenger cars and commercial vehicles. In the future, the markets for lidar are expected to expand dramatically as the technology continues to evolve and improve and autonomous vehicles, AMRs and drones become ever-more commonplace.
